CHALLENGE: Clarity of Purpose
People often show up initially to a challenge with good intentions of follow through. Soon the enthusiasm wanes toward indifference followed by drudgery.
EXAMPLE: Anyone who has ever had physical therapy knows the process. Show up initially to get help with an injury. Hoping for a few sessions to get yourself back “in the game” only to find out that there is a lot of minute movements and slow repetition and will take more time. Most people get partway through, promise the PT they will continue at home and then forget about the sheet of exercises only to complain later that they still have pain and maybe the PT wasn’t that helpful.
Why do people quit i.e. fail to produce?
They don’t have a CLEAR sense of purpose.
How I define healing and what that looks like to me is critical. What do I need TO DO to get to a higher quality of life? How will these specific exercises help me achieve that? What would happen if I chose NOT to do the exercises?
If my purpose is clear I can keep up the enthusiasm (energy) and not be distracted. I buy in to the process.
GETTING CLEAR
What is it you want to produce?
How will that enhance your life and the lives of others? Write this down and keep it in front of you.
What is a small step you can take to head in that direction? Ignore the thoughts of why you can’t or shouldn’t and instead align with your purpose and you will ALWAYS be clear.
